    This is a small, modern Vietnamese restaurant and coffee bar in downtown Northbrook, next to the Northbrook Metra Station. We parked in the lot, which was already quite full, and the restaurant was almost full as well when we stopped in on a Sunday afternoon. We ordered shrimp spring rolls, crispy pork egg roll, steak pho, pork noodle bowl and Vietnamese iced coffee. They brought out my coffee quickly. Made with Cafe du Monde, it was strong, sweet and delicious. The pork egg roll was crisp, hot, and nicely flavored with sweet chili dipping sauce. The shrimp spring rolls (2) were stuffed with lettuce, rice noodles and 2 shrimp with a delicious sauce. My beef pho was enormous, steamy and fragrant with lots of cilantro, sliced beef and soft rice noodles and accompanied by basil, sprouts and lime. There was an option to add jalapeños (I didn't) so it only needed a little splash of sriracha. My friend enjoyed a pork house noodle salad which included an egg roll. I tasted the pork and it was marinated in a sauce and tasted delicious. It was a nice, light, crisp and fresh option for lunch on a summer day. I liked my pho but I might try the noodle salad next time.

    Excellent food, nice atmosphere, and friendly service - I love this place! So, lemme say this first; I've had a LOT of Vietnamese food over the years. Bowls and bowls of phở and more bánh mì than I can remember, from many different restaurants in the United States. When I was in college, I lived in Chicago's West Argyle Street Historic District (a.k.a. "Little Saigon"), so I've had some of the best Vietnamese food within a few minutes of walking... Basu's food ranks in the top, in what I consider "contemporary cafe" style Vietnamese restaurants, which should appeal to a wide variety of palates (nothing is too spicy, strong, bitter, or sour). Their phở broth is super aromatic, their noodles are cooked perfectly, and I think they do a pretty good job with their meats & tofu. Their bun salads are very good, with tasty fresh ingredients, and I'm a fan of their rice bowls (in particular their crispy tofu curry rice bowl). Their bánh mì is really well made, with nice crispy bread and savory ingredients. No good Vietnamese lunch or dinner is complete without a sweet and complex Vietnamese coffee or tea, either! The Northbrook Basu is conveniently located right next to the Northbrook Metra train station, with parking lots behind it and to the east across the tracks. The dining area has a nice view of the station and sidewalk, has comfy seating, and very well lit. The staff keep the place nice and clean, along with the restrooms, and provide fast service. For carry-out orders, you can order ahead and there's a rack for convenient pick-up.

    Great place to get a simple Vietnamese breakfast or a lunch. It's one of the best places in Northbrook. Basu is located right by the Metra station, so you can hop off and be here. Easy to understand menu because there's not a whole lot on it. There's coffee along with banh mi and others. Came at lunch and got some coffee and something to eat. It's about $4 for a Latte. They have non dairy milks including oat. Good stuff but would have liked to try a Vietnamese coffee. These are made with concentrated milk though. As for the food, it has the classic favorites. It's about $11 for a banh mi. There's a vegan one called the Veggiecado. It was a pretty filling one. This came with avocado, cilantro, cucumbers, onions, sweet chili sauce, tofu, and tomatoes. Has some very good Vietnamese beverages and some light but filling food. It's mostly authentic of the street food including banh mi and spring rolls. There's a few things for vegans and vegetarians.
